For operational control, it must connect growth opportunities, owners, pipeline assumptions, resource needs, approvals, financial impact, risks, and leadership reporting. Without that connection, the plan may look organized while execution remains fragmented.<\/p>\n<p>Business development work is often reported through CRM notes, sales forecasts, spreadsheets, and presentation decks. That can work for small teams, but it becomes risky when growth priorities involve multiple regions, product teams, finance reviews, marketing actions, partner decisions, and executive oversight. A serious system should help leaders govern the plan, not only document it.<\/p>\n<h2>Why business development planning needs control<\/h2>\n<p>Business development plans often include market entry, account growth, channel partnerships, product expansion, pricing actions, and customer retention initiatives. Each action may require different approvals and evidence. A new partner strategy may need legal review and commercial approval. A pricing change may need margin validation. A new market entry may need investment approval and operational readiness.<\/p>\n<p>If these actions are not governed in one model, leaders see a fragmented picture. Sales may report opportunity movement, finance may question the margin case, operations may question capacity, and leadership may not see the dependency until a decision is late.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>Opportunity initiatives need owner, sponsor, and next decision.<\/li>\n<li>Pipeline assumptions need target, forecast, and confidence view.<\/li>\n<li>Pricing and margin actions need financial review.<\/li>\n<li>Partner actions need approval workflow and risk tracking.<\/li>\n<li>Leadership reporting needs current status and value context.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>What to look for in a creation system<\/h2>\n<p>Start with structure. The system should turn the business development plan into initiatives that can be tracked. Each initiative should have a description, owner, business unit, function, milestones, financial assumptions, risks, dependencies, and reporting cadence.<\/p>\n<p>Then look at governance. Can the system show which initiatives are still ideas, which are approved, which are being implemented, and which are closed? Can it route approvals and record decision history? Can it put items on hold when market conditions, budget, or resource availability changes?<\/p>\n<p>Finally, test reporting. A business development system should not require a separate manual deck every time leadership asks for an update. It should show progress, potential value, decisions needed, risks, and forecast changes in a management ready format.<\/p>\n<h2>How operational control changes the plan<\/h2>\n<p>A plan created for operational control is more specific than a plan created for presentation. It names accountable owners. It defines what evidence is required. It separates ambition from committed initiatives. It distinguishes a qualified growth opportunity from an approved action. It tracks whether value is forecast, realized, or still uncertain.<\/p>\n<p>This matters because business development results often depend on cross functional execution. A sales initiative may depend on product readiness. A product launch may depend on supply capacity. A partnership may depend on legal approval. A retention programme may depend on service workflow changes. Degree of Implementation stage gates add control from Defined through Closed, including controller backed closure for financial impact where relevant.<\/p>\n<h2>Questions to ask vendors or internal teams<\/h2>\n<p>Ask whether the system can handle both qualitative and financial data. Business development plans include relationships and narratives, but leadership decisions often require numbers. The system should track target value, forecast value, actual value, investment needs, one time costs, recurring benefits, and risks where relevant.<\/p>\n<p>Also ask whether reporting is live enough for steering committee use. If the team still needs to export data, correct it manually, and rebuild the story in slides, operational control will remain weak. A better system keeps the reporting logic close to the execution data.<\/p>\n<h2>How to test the system before committing<\/h2>\n<p>Use a realistic business development scenario during evaluation. Enter a target account expansion, a partner initiative, a pricing change, a market entry action, and a customer retention measure. Then test whether the system can show owner, expected revenue or margin effect, approval status, dependencies, next milestone, forecast confidence, and decision needed.<\/p>\n<p>This test helps leaders separate planning tools from execution control systems. A planning tool may capture ideas and targets, but an operational control system should show whether those ideas have moved into governed action. It should also make it easy for sales, finance, operations, and leadership to work from the same version of the plan.<\/p>\n<p>Finally, test how the system handles change. Business development plans change when customer timing shifts, a partner delays commitment, a price point is rejected, or a market entry assumption weakens. The system should record those changes, keep the decision history visible, and update the reporting view without forcing teams to rebuild the plan manually.<\/p>\n<p>The same test should include access control. Sales leaders, finance, operations, and executives may need different levels of detail. A good system should give each audience the right view without creating separate shadow files. This keeps the business development plan controlled while still giving teams the information they need to act.<\/p>\n<p>This is where operational control becomes a growth advantage. The team can keep pursuing opportunities while leadership still sees the evidence, approvals, and value logic behind each move.<\/p>\n<h2>Conclusion<\/h2>\n<p>Choosing a business development plan creation system is not only a planning decision.
